Linux上的音量远低于Windows上的音量


11

我双重启动Slackware64和Windows 7。

在Linux下达到最大值时的音量似乎比Windows上达到最大值时要低得多。

我的声卡芯片是Realtek ALC662。在alsamixer中以及我正在播放声音的任何应用程序中,PCM和Master的音量均设置为100%。

我还能做些什么来使音量与Windows中的音量一样大?


如果您不介意切换播放器,vlc似乎可以极大提高音量 ……也许其他播放器也可以这样做?
sr_

2
@sr_并不是我真正的解决方案,因为它可能会损坏扬声器,而且应用范围也不广。
thx1139 2012年

Answers:


12

这可能是您的ALSA声级设置存在的问题。有两个主要的音量设置:PCMMaster。通常,只有其中一项是通过桌面GUI设置控制的(您可以选择音频设置中的哪一项)。

如果您alsamixer在终端中运行,请检查它们的音量。如果找不到用于选择默认音量控制机制的系统设置,请尝试以下操作:

  • alsamixer在您的终端中打开
  • 使用桌面控件更改音量并注意alsamixer更改了哪个设置
  • 在中alsamixer,增加其他音量控制的级别(即,如果从GUI更改音量的同时更改了“ PCM”,则在中增加“ Master” alsamixer)。

注意:您alsamixer使用Esc键退出。


绝对不是这样。正如我在问题中提到的,PCM和Master都设置为100%。
thx1139 2012年

@ thx1139对不起-我忽略了这一点。然后,这可能是一些奇怪的驱动程序问题...或损坏的ALSA配置。您可以将的输出添加lsmod | grep snd到您的描述中吗?
rozcietrzewiacz 2012年

这适用于我的Arctis 7耳机,请先按s选择正确的设备。
摄氏

4

以下为我工作:

  1. 在终端中,运行alsamixer
    • 请注意,只有一个音量控件可见,如果包含麦克风,则两个音量控件可见。
  2. 按F6切换到其他声卡。
  3. 从切换(default)HDA Intel
  4. 现在出现的音量控制范围很广,Master不到100个。继续按几次该键。

2

在alsamixer中,尝试增加所有不是“ mic”或“ line in”的内容。在播放声音的同时执行此操作,以便您知道哪个声道负责。如果您有一个名为“ Front”的频道,请尝试增加该频道。


2

在终端运行alsamixer
去“扬声器”
许多次,只要你想,直到声音是好的(为刷爆当然!)
Esc当您完成退出


@HalosGhost固定!
EKons 2014年

2

我在Ubuntu 18.04上遇到了这个问题。在Windows 10(双启动)上,麦克风按预期工作。在Ubuntu上,我可以对着麦克风大喊大叫,而在另一端您几乎听不到任何声音。包括增强麦克风在内的所有内置设置均无效。我终于找到了这个建议,它是从这里产生的

  1. 安装 pavucontrol
  2. 运行pavucontrol并转到Input Devices选项卡
  3. 点击解锁按钮解锁频道
  4. Right通道设置为0(左侧应大于0,可能为100%)

1

使用paman。有了它,paman您可以像在vlc中一样获得高于100%的音量。


1

运行hdajackretaskGUI工具(alsa-tools-guiUbuntu中的软件包)。找到您的端口,勾选Override并选择Headphone,应用。

令人惊讶的是,我的音量恢复了。最后。好极了!(我正在使用耳机)。遗憾的是,几乎没有人建议尝试使用此工具。

By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.